Then, cells were sorted an ATAC-seq was performed."],"repository":["biostudies-arrayexpress"],"sample_protocol":["Sample Collection - CD34+ cord blood cells were transduced with lentivirus and sorted on GFP+ 4 days after. 5x104-1x105 GFP+ live-sorted cells were spun at 500g for 5 min, washed with cold DPBS, lysed in cold lysis buffer (10 mM Tris-HCl (pH 7.4), 10 mM NaCl, 3 mM MgCl2, and 0.1% NP40, 3min on ice) and immediately spun at 500g for 10 min. The pelleted nuclei were resuspended in 50 µL of transposase reaction mix (Tagment DNA TDE1 Enzyme and Buffer Kit, Illumina) for 30 min at 39°C.","Library Construction - Librairies were constructed by PCR using the Nextera DNA CD index kit (Illumina) and the NEBNext Ultra II Q5 master mix (NEB).","Nucleic Acid Extraction - PCR purification was performed using Agencourt AMPure XP magnetic beads (Beckman Coulter A63880) in order to remove large fragments and remaining primers. Library quality was assessed using an Agilent 2100 Bioanalyzer using a High Sensitivity DNA chip (Agilent Technologies 5067-4626).","Sequencing - Libraries were sequenced using Novaseq-6000 sequencer (Illumina) (50bp paired-end reads)."],"figure_sub":["Organization","MINSEQE Score","Assays and Data","MAGE-TAB Files"],"pubmed_authors":["Thomas MERCHER"],"additional_accession":[]},"is_claimable":false,"name":"Chromatin opening change in cord blood cells with or without overexpression of DLX3","description":"CD34+ cord blood cells were transduced with a control or DLX3-overexpressing lentivirus for 4 days.
